CALL FOR WORKSHOP AND SPECIAL SESSION PROPOSALS
===============
The 4th IEEE Smart World Congress (SmartWorld 2018)
October 8-12, 2018
Guangzhou, China
http://www.smart-world.org/2018/
SmartWorld 2018 calls for workshops and special sessions which will complement
the research topics of the Smart World.
A workshop refers to an academic event in conjunction with SmartWorld 2018. A
special session is an embedded session in SmartWorld 2018, focusing on a
specific research topic relevant to the main conference. Each workshop will be
expected to accept at least 6 papers. Each special session will be expected to
accept 4-6 full-length papers.
Workshop/special session organizers are responsible for forming program
committees, circulating Call for papers, organizing submissions and reviews as
well as planning the final programs. SmartWorld 2018 workshop/special session
co-chairs will assist the workshop/special session organizers in organizing
workshops/special sessions and ensure their quality and success. The
registration fees for workshops/special sessions will be determined by the
organizing committees of SmartWorld 2018, which will provide workshop/special
session facilities. Workshops/special sessions should strictly follow the
important dates. The paper submission deadlines could be after that of the main
conference to allow workshops/special sessions to pick up some good papers
submitted to the main conference. However, sufficient time (5-7 weeks), should
be allocated for peer reviews. Each paper should be reviewed by at least three
experts in the corresponding areas.
In order to encourage the workshop organizers, the main conference will offer
the following benefits to the workshop organizers: (1) If a workshop has 10-20
full registrations, then one full registration will be waived. (2) If a
workshop receives more than 20 full registrations, then its organizers can
choose to get a travel grant (up to USD1500) to attend the conference, or to
invite one keynote speaker for the workshop with a free registration and travel
grant (up to USD1500) for the keynote speaker. The registrations must be from a
workshop’s own received submissions and accepted papers only, excluding
transferred papers from other workshops/conferences.
